Oy SJ <br />City of Sunny Isles Beach Construction Management Services <br />For Gateway Park - RFQ No. 12 -06 -01 <br />Schedule of Proposed Services <br />Without a precise schedule, we provide the <br />following general plan for our proposed services, to <br />be carried out by our Construction Manager: <br />• Meeting with the City project manager to <br />introduce the members of our Team and discuss <br />the City's overall objectives and any specific <br />issues it may have. <br />• Determine a clear scope of work with the City <br />and relay it to our project Team <br />• Assign the various duties in the scope of work to <br />the corresponding professional on our Team. <br />• Clearly communicate to all members of the <br />Team their assigned scope and responsibilities. <br />• Identify clear channels of communication both <br />within our Team and as it applies to the City and <br />the design /build contractor. <br />• Review the design /build contract and project <br />documents along with City of Sunny Isles Public <br />Works drawings of the existing site and <br />surrounding area, and list any errors and /or <br />concerns. Concerns will then be relayed to the <br />Construction Manager and a meeting convened <br />to discuss and provide resolutions of the issues. <br />• Review the design /build contractor's schedule, <br />listing any concerns that would then be <br />discussed in a meeting with the design /build <br />contractor and the City's project manager. <br />Identify solutions to any problems, the action <br />required, the responsible party and the date for <br />completion. This information will be transferred <br />to a project action item list to be maintained by <br />the Construction Manager. <br />• Perform a detailed inspection of the site, taking <br />photographs of the existing conditions in <br />conjunction with the materials consultant. <br />• Meet with the design /build contractor: <br />1) Pre - notice -to- proceed meeting: Introduce our <br />Team, relay our approach as the construction <br />management firm, review their schedule and <br />their risk analysis for the project, relay the list of <br />deliverable and their timetable required for the <br />project, and discuss any concerns that they may <br />have. <br />2) Pre - notice -to- proceed meeting: Discuss the <br />items forwarded on the list of deliverables and <br />identify missing information that will be required <br />prior to an NTP being issued. <br />• Establish a working schedule covering the <br />design, permitting, procurement and <br />construction phases. <br />• Ensure that all necessary construction permits <br />have been obtained before starting construction. <br />• Have the design /build contractor provide a <br />detailed site plan identifying any phasing that is <br />required, location of contractor's field office, <br />construction management/URS field office, <br />equipment and materials lay -down areas. <br />Bayshozre Golf Course and Clubhouse, a Project Completed <br />by URS Team member Natalie DuQuesnav <br />Section 2 — QUALIFICATIONS 9 <br />
